Web1 day ago · 30-year fixed-rate mortgages. The 30-year fixed-mortgage rate average is 6.80%, which is an increase of four basis points from one week ago. (A basis point is equivalent to 0.01%.) WebAug 3, 2024 · Stage 1: The borrower makes interest-only payments on the loan, at one set interest rate. Stage 2: The borrower begins making principal and interest payments (also called P&I), typically at a different (and perhaps even higher) interest rate.
